深度学习与数学的完美结合揭示数学之美
深度学习
2023-10-31 09:38
471
联系人:
联系方式:
阅读提示:本文共计约1549个文字,预计阅读时间需要大约4分钟,由本站编辑整理创作于2023年10月31日09时37分46秒。
随着科技的飞速发展,人工智能和机器学习已经成为我们生活中不可或缺的一部分。而在这其中,深度学习作为一种强大的技术,正逐渐改变着我们的世界。本文将探讨数学在深度学习中的作用,以及如何将数学知识应用于深度学习中,以揭示数学之美。
一、数学在深度学习中的重要性
数学是深度学习的基石。无论是线性代数、概率论还是微积分,这些基础数学知识都在深度学习中发挥着重要作用。例如,线性代数可以帮助我们理解神经网络中权重矩阵的作用;概率论则有助于我们分析模型的不确定性;而微积分则是优化算法的基础。因此,要想掌握深度学习,就必须具备扎实的数学基础。
二、数学在深度学习中的应用
- 线性代数
线性代数在深度学习中的应用主要体现在神经网络的权重矩阵上。通过研究权重矩阵的性质,我们可以了解神经网络的学习过程。此外,线性代数还可以帮助我们解决一些实际问题,如特征选择、降维等。
- 概率论
概率论在深度学习中的应用主要体现在对模型不确定性的分析上。通过对模型输出结果的概率分布进行分析,我们可以更准确地评估模型的性能。此外,概率论还可以帮助我们解决一些实际问题,如异常检测、推荐系统等。
- 微积分
微积分在深度学习中的应用主要体现在优化算法上。通过求解梯度,我们可以找到最优解,从而实现模型参数的更新。此外,微积分还可以帮助我们解决一些实际问题,如图像分割、目标检测等。
三、如何运用数学知识进行深度学习
- 学习基础知识
要想运用数学知识进行深度学习,首先需要掌握相关的数学基础知识。这包括线性代数、概率论、微积分等。可以通过阅读教材、参加课程或请教专家等方式来学习这些知识。
- 实践应用
理论知识是基础,但要将数学知识应用于实际项目中,还需要不断地实践。可以选择一些开源项目,如TensorFlow、PyTorch等,来实践自己的所学。在实践中遇到问题时,可以查阅相关资料或向社区求助。
- 深入理解
仅仅掌握数学知识和实践应用还不够,要想真正掌握深度学习,还需要深入理解其中的原理。可以通过阅读论文、参加研讨会或加入研究小组等方式,来提高自己的理论水平。
总结
数学在深度学习中的作用不容忽视。只有掌握了扎实的数学基础,才能更好地运用深度学习技术解决实际问题。因此,我们要努力学习数学知识,并将其应用于深度学习中,以揭示数学之美。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
阅读提示:本文共计约1549个文字,预计阅读时间需要大约4分钟,由本站编辑整理创作于2023年10月31日09时37分46秒。
随着科技的飞速发展,人工智能和机器学习已经成为我们生活中不可或缺的一部分。而在这其中,深度学习作为一种强大的技术,正逐渐改变着我们的世界。本文将探讨数学在深度学习中的作用,以及如何将数学知识应用于深度学习中,以揭示数学之美。
一、数学在深度学习中的重要性
数学是深度学习的基石。无论是线性代数、概率论还是微积分,这些基础数学知识都在深度学习中发挥着重要作用。例如,线性代数可以帮助我们理解神经网络中权重矩阵的作用;概率论则有助于我们分析模型的不确定性;而微积分则是优化算法的基础。因此,要想掌握深度学习,就必须具备扎实的数学基础。
二、数学在深度学习中的应用
- 线性代数
线性代数在深度学习中的应用主要体现在神经网络的权重矩阵上。通过研究权重矩阵的性质,我们可以了解神经网络的学习过程。此外,线性代数还可以帮助我们解决一些实际问题,如特征选择、降维等。
- 概率论
概率论在深度学习中的应用主要体现在对模型不确定性的分析上。通过对模型输出结果的概率分布进行分析,我们可以更准确地评估模型的性能。此外,概率论还可以帮助我们解决一些实际问题,如异常检测、推荐系统等。
- 微积分
微积分在深度学习中的应用主要体现在优化算法上。通过求解梯度,我们可以找到最优解,从而实现模型参数的更新。此外,微积分还可以帮助我们解决一些实际问题,如图像分割、目标检测等。
三、如何运用数学知识进行深度学习
- 学习基础知识
要想运用数学知识进行深度学习,首先需要掌握相关的数学基础知识。这包括线性代数、概率论、微积分等。可以通过阅读教材、参加课程或请教专家等方式来学习这些知识。
- 实践应用
理论知识是基础,但要将数学知识应用于实际项目中,还需要不断地实践。可以选择一些开源项目,如TensorFlow、PyTorch等,来实践自己的所学。在实践中遇到问题时,可以查阅相关资料或向社区求助。
- 深入理解
仅仅掌握数学知识和实践应用还不够,要想真正掌握深度学习,还需要深入理解其中的原理。可以通过阅读论文、参加研讨会或加入研究小组等方式,来提高自己的理论水平。
总结
数学在深度学习中的作用不容忽视。只有掌握了扎实的数学基础,才能更好地运用深度学习技术解决实际问题。因此,我们要努力学习数学知识,并将其应用于深度学习中,以揭示数学之美。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
